#bd6abf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d6abf is composed of 74.1% red, 41.6%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#bd6abf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d4ff with #7b007f.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#bd6abf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bd6abf has RGB values of R:189, G:106,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12413631.

Hex triplet bd6abf #bd6abf
RGB Decimal 189, 106, 191 rgb(189,106,191)
RGB Percent 74.1, 41.6, 74.9 rgb(74.1%,41.6%,74.9%)
CMYK 1, 45, 0, 25
HSL 298.6°, 39.9, 58.2 hsl(298.6,39.9%,58.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 298.6°, 44.5, 74.9
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 56.968, 45.71, -30.743
XYZ 35.543, 24.89, 52.219
xyY 0.316, 0.221, 24.89
CIE-LCH 56.968, 55.087, 326.076
CIE-LUV 56.968, 39.658, -53.504
Hunter-Lab 49.89, 39.863, -27.136
Binary 10111101, 01101010, 10111111

Shades and Tints of #bd6abf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d6abf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969396 is the less saturated color, while #f431f8 is the most saturated one.
